- The distance between Duverge, Dominican Republic and Nobeoka, Japan is approximately 13,836 km or 8,598 mi.
- To reach Duverge in this distance one would set out from Nobeoka bearing 26.9°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Duverge bearing 156.3° or SSE .
- Duverge has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Nobeoka has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Duverge is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Nobeoka is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 12.3 °C (22.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.9 °C (30.4°F) less in Duverge.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1775.7 mm (69.9 in) less which is equivalent to 1775.7 l/m² (43.58 US gal/ft²) or 17,757,000 l/ha (1,898,341 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.7° higher in Duverge than in Nobeoka.
